What is WhatsApp Web?

using whatsapp website

WhatsApp Web is a version of WhatsApp that allows users to use the app on a web browser instead of having to access it through the app on our phones. The web version works in a similar way to the mobile version of WhatsApp, and allows users to send and receive messages, make calls and video calls, and share files and photos. WhatsApp Web is compatible with most popular web browsers, including Google Chrome, Mozilla Firefox, Safari and Microsoft Edge.

This application is useful for those who prefer to use WhatsApp on their computer or for those who need to use the application while working or in situations that interest them. Also, WhatsApp Web is a great option for those who want to access apps from a mobile device that doesn’t have the app installed or who don’t have enough storage space to install apps, or even for those who want to have two different accounts on the same phone.

Open WhatsApp Web from your phone

Open whatsapp on your mobile

The first thing you should do is Sign in to the WhatsApp website with the phone you want to use, it will then detect that you are using a mobile device and will redirect you directly to the general WhatsApp website, where it is recommended that you download the application. What you have to do to avoid this is to click on your browser options button.

After you click the “Options” button, the browser will open a menu where you can select several options to choose from. in this menu You need to enable “Computer version” optionwhich may have a different name in other browser situations, but you will see the web as if it were on your PC.

Once this mode is enabled, the WhatsApp website will no longer recognize your device as a mobile device and will show you the normal version. Otherwise, return to web.whatsapp.com. As soon as you enter the web, you will now see it as normal and A QR code will appear to link WhatsApp Web with WhatsApp on your phone. You need to complete the process as soon as possible because after a while the QR code will expire and you will have to update it to create a new one.

Now you have to go to the main phone where you have the WhatsApp application and open it. Once this is done, click on the 3 dots that appear in the top right corner where the options will be displayed. In that menu you just need Click on the WhatsApp Web option, which you will see in the drop-down that appears.

Open Whatsappweb on your phone

The scanner will open and now you have to point to the QR code that was left open on the web another phone, once it’s fixed and identified, the process we’re looking for starts, you need to be quick because QR codes can expire and become invalid if you take longer than they should, so you’ll need to refresh them to generate a new one.

Once done, the web will identify the session and user and will load WhatsApp without any major issues. Already You can use the app from your other phone through the selected browser.
